Good questions about Opera. Here is he becauses ... :-) Because we made up Skolelinux at a summer party at Haakon Wium Lie who is Chief Technology Officer at Opera Software. http://lwn.net/Articles/47510/ Petter Reinholdtsen has worked there a couple of years ago. It is great for presentations (and kills off the PowerPoint-followes). Opera is a Norwegian SW-product and we like it because we are Norwegians :-). Opera Software has made a Skolelinux-version of their browser. We have considered to drop it because of some technical issues. But the newer version is great and fast. We shows the world that we don't exclude anyone even when we prefer free software at our teeth. It gives us credibility when we permits some room for proprietary solutions. Microsoft can't say that we are against them because we are distributing some proprietary solutions with better and more gentle proprietary licenses. That said we recommend Mozilla cause of the out-of-the box flash and java-support when downloaded from non-free. We have also asked if Opera wants to release their source-code with a user friendly license adjusted to Debian guidelines ... They said no :-) Thanks Knut Yrvin Project manager Skolelinux Norway
